I asked same thing about colour options, but although powder coaters do have a big range of colours, the bar maker has only about 5 choices in colour options.
(I think options were white, gold colour, black, and couple of shades of grey , with hammertone option.)
In my case they went for something that would "fit" with the cars main colour but did not attempt to match it as they reckon pretty well impossible to get right "match".
Powder coating took 10 working days (post Christmas break), but perhaps getting to ask powder coaters what they can offer by colour range might be a possibility.
Perhaps speak with the bar maker about possibilities, or get a spray shop to colour match it after it is fitted
